Installation d'un serveur
lorloop
Messages postés
81
Date d'inscription
Statut
Membre
Dernière intervention
-
lorloop Messages postés 81 Date d'inscription Statut Membre Dernière intervention -
lorloop Messages postés 81 Date d'inscription Statut Membre Dernière intervention -
Bonjour,
Je viens poster ici car j'ai retrouver un vieux pc dans mon stockage, et étant propriétaire de 4 site je voudrais monter un serveur avec cette vieille tour, la config doit etre un Pentium III avec 100 et quelques Mo de ram et possibilité de mettre un DD de 80Go ...
Si une âme charitable, qui a de l'expérience dans ce domaine, pouvais m'aider du choix de la distrib' jusqu'a la fin, donc quand je pourrais uploader mes fichiers via un client FTP (filezilla).
Je voudrais un serveur qui aurais php, mysql, un client mail et un ftp ...
Désoler pour les fautes d'orthographe, je vous remerci de lire jusqu'au bout ma requète,
Lorloop.
Je viens poster ici car j'ai retrouver un vieux pc dans mon stockage, et étant propriétaire de 4 site je voudrais monter un serveur avec cette vieille tour, la config doit etre un Pentium III avec 100 et quelques Mo de ram et possibilité de mettre un DD de 80Go ...
Si une âme charitable, qui a de l'expérience dans ce domaine, pouvais m'aider du choix de la distrib' jusqu'a la fin, donc quand je pourrais uploader mes fichiers via un client FTP (filezilla).
Je voudrais un serveur qui aurais php, mysql, un client mail et un ftp ...
Désoler pour les fautes d'orthographe, je vous remerci de lire jusqu'au bout ma requète,
Lorloop.
A voir également:
- Installation d'un serveur
- Changer serveur dns - Guide
- Installation windows 10 sans compte microsoft - Guide
- Serveur entrant et sortant - Guide
- Installation chromecast - Guide
- Installation clavier arabe - Télécharger - Divers Web & Internet
11 réponses
Salut.
Pour la distribution, à toi de voir sur laquelle tu te sents le mieux.
Pour ma part, j'ai une préférence pour Debian, mais d'autres distributions sont souvent utilisées : RedHat, openSUSE, CentOS, FreeBSD, ...
Pour la partie logiciel :
Serveur HTTP : Apache si tu as besoin de PHP, LigHTTPd ou Nginx pour du statique
Serveur FTP : pureFTPd, proFTPd, ...
Serveur DNS : Bind9, MaraDNS, ...
https://www.alsacreations.com/tuto/lire/621-Configuration-d-un-serveur-dedie-de-A-a-Z.html
Par contre, faire tourner ton PC 24h/24 te coûtera plus cher que la location d'un serveur dédié sans doute plus puissant. Sans oublier que la connexion d'un particulier ne vaut pas celle d'un centre de données. Tu ne pourras pas avoir plus de 20 visiteurs au total, et ce nombre diminue si en plus tu surfes.
Pour la distribution, à toi de voir sur laquelle tu te sents le mieux.
Pour ma part, j'ai une préférence pour Debian, mais d'autres distributions sont souvent utilisées : RedHat, openSUSE, CentOS, FreeBSD, ...
Pour la partie logiciel :
Serveur HTTP : Apache si tu as besoin de PHP, LigHTTPd ou Nginx pour du statique
Serveur FTP : pureFTPd, proFTPd, ...
Serveur DNS : Bind9, MaraDNS, ...
https://www.alsacreations.com/tuto/lire/621-Configuration-d-un-serveur-dedie-de-A-a-Z.html
Par contre, faire tourner ton PC 24h/24 te coûtera plus cher que la location d'un serveur dédié sans doute plus puissant. Sans oublier que la connexion d'un particulier ne vaut pas celle d'un centre de données. Tu ne pourras pas avoir plus de 20 visiteurs au total, et ce nombre diminue si en plus tu surfes.
Merci de ta réponse si rapide,
J'ai plus opter pour une distrib' ubuntu server (étant déjà alaise sous ubuntu), ensuite j'ai installer apache, php, mysql ... en prenant comme tuto celui-ci :
http://www.vanaryon.eu/2010/02/ubuntu-server-introduction/ qui s'étend sur 4 pages.
Seul problème, j'ai réserver un nom de domaine en .tk pour éssayer (avantage: gratuit), mais lorsque je tape www.mondomaine.tk/phpmyadmin je tombe sur la config de ma box sfr, comme si je tapais 192.168.1.1 ... J'ai configurer mon nom de domaine pour qu'il pointe sur mon adresse ip public ... et dans la config de mon routeur j'aivai ouvert le port 80 ... D'ou peut venir le problème ??
Merci de repondre,
lorloop.
EDIT : avion-f16 as-tu de l'expérience dans ce domaine ?? si oui pourrais tu me faire un tuto complet ?? il me faudrait un tuto qui m'explique l'install de debian/ubuntu server, la reservation de domaine, install d'apache et tout, et faire la liaison domaine serveur .. merci d'avance.
J'ai plus opter pour une distrib' ubuntu server (étant déjà alaise sous ubuntu), ensuite j'ai installer apache, php, mysql ... en prenant comme tuto celui-ci :
http://www.vanaryon.eu/2010/02/ubuntu-server-introduction/ qui s'étend sur 4 pages.
Seul problème, j'ai réserver un nom de domaine en .tk pour éssayer (avantage: gratuit), mais lorsque je tape www.mondomaine.tk/phpmyadmin je tombe sur la config de ma box sfr, comme si je tapais 192.168.1.1 ... J'ai configurer mon nom de domaine pour qu'il pointe sur mon adresse ip public ... et dans la config de mon routeur j'aivai ouvert le port 80 ... D'ou peut venir le problème ??
Merci de repondre,
lorloop.
EDIT : avion-f16 as-tu de l'expérience dans ce domaine ?? si oui pourrais tu me faire un tuto complet ?? il me faudrait un tuto qui m'explique l'install de debian/ubuntu server, la reservation de domaine, install d'apache et tout, et faire la liaison domaine serveur .. merci d'avance.
Ca c'est un petit problème que j'avais eu.. En fait le nom de domaine pointe sur l'IP de chez toi. En gros, sur ta box. Quand ça vient de l'extérieur, elle balance sur ton PC via la règle NAT. Mais quand ça vient de l'intérieur, ça reste chez toi.
Pour tester, Google un truc du genre "proxy web". C'est des sites gratuits avec de la pub sur lesquels tu tapes une adresse web, et il t'affiche le site. La différence, c'est qu'il sert de proxy, donc c'est eux qui appellent puis reçoivent la page, et te l'envoie ensuite. bref, tu pourras voir ce que vois un pc extérieur.
Ceci dit, pour PHPMyadmin, je te conseille de rester en local (les mots de passe via les proxy.. moyen), tape http://ip_du_serveur/phpmyadmin (ip locale bien sur =) )
Pour tester, Google un truc du genre "proxy web". C'est des sites gratuits avec de la pub sur lesquels tu tapes une adresse web, et il t'affiche le site. La différence, c'est qu'il sert de proxy, donc c'est eux qui appellent puis reçoivent la page, et te l'envoie ensuite. bref, tu pourras voir ce que vois un pc extérieur.
Ceci dit, pour PHPMyadmin, je te conseille de rester en local (les mots de passe via les proxy.. moyen), tape http://ip_du_serveur/phpmyadmin (ip locale bien sur =) )
Il faut faire ce que beaucoup appellent "ouvrir le port 80".
En réalité, c'est "rediriger le port 80".
Lorsqu'on tape ton IP, on tombe sur ta box.
On la configurant, tu peux rediriger toutes les requêtes du port 80 sur une machine dans le réseau locale. Pense aussi à rendre ton IP locale fixe.
Si ton IP publique est dynamique, tu devras passer par un service comme No-IP ou DynDNS.
Pour configurer correctement le domaine, il faut utiliser les DNS, sinon, c'est via une iframe que ton site s'affiche.
En réalité, c'est "rediriger le port 80".
Lorsqu'on tape ton IP, on tombe sur ta box.
On la configurant, tu peux rediriger toutes les requêtes du port 80 sur une machine dans le réseau locale. Pense aussi à rendre ton IP locale fixe.
Si ton IP publique est dynamique, tu devras passer par un service comme No-IP ou DynDNS.
Pour configurer correctement le domaine, il faut utiliser les DNS, sinon, c'est via une iframe que ton site s'affiche.
Merci apatik c'est nikel =) !
Quand a toi avion-f16 que veut tu dire par "il faut utiliser les DNS" ??
Merci de vos réponses mon serveur avance ^^,
Petites question, comment héberger plusieurs sites sur le même serveur ?
Merci,
Lorloop.
Quand a toi avion-f16 que veut tu dire par "il faut utiliser les DNS" ??
Merci de vos réponses mon serveur avance ^^,
Petites question, comment héberger plusieurs sites sur le même serveur ?
Merci,
Lorloop.
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question
Sans les DNS, tu n'as que ces méthodes :
- Redirection "normale" : en tappant example.tk/page, on tombe sur tonip/page
- Redirection "invisible" : en demandeant example.tk, tonip/page s'affiche dans une iframe
Le problème avec les frames, c'est que les moteurs de recherches n'indexent pas le contenu et quand tu changes de page, l'URL dans la barre d'adresse ne change pas.
- Redirection "normale" : en tappant example.tk/page, on tombe sur tonip/page
- Redirection "invisible" : en demandeant example.tk, tonip/page s'affiche dans une iframe
Le problème avec les frames, c'est que les moteurs de recherches n'indexent pas le contenu et quand tu changes de page, l'URL dans la barre d'adresse ne change pas.
ok alors comment faire pour les DNS ?? car j'arrive a maitriser mon serveur maintenant (accèes SSH ...) le seul problèmes reste les nom de domaines et comment héberger plusieurs site en même temps sur mon serveur (4) ...
Merci a vous deux,
lorloop.
Merci a vous deux,
lorloop.
Pour les DNS, il faut installer un serveur et le configurer.
Il y a des tutos sur le Web (notamment sur le SdZ), fais des recherches.
Pour héberger plusieurs sites, il faut utiliser les hôtes virtuelles (VirtualHost) avec Apache.
Il y a des tutos sur le Web (notamment sur le SdZ), fais des recherches.
Pour héberger plusieurs sites, il faut utiliser les hôtes virtuelles (VirtualHost) avec Apache.
Je suis aller sur le site du zéro, le hiq, c'est que je n'y comprend rien !!
Tu n'aurais pas un lien plus expliquer stp ??
Merci,
Lorloop.
Tu n'aurais pas un lien plus expliquer stp ??
Merci,
Lorloop.
J'avoue que la configuration d'un serveur DNS n'est pas la chose la plus facile.
Désolé, je n'ai pas de lien plus simple.
Tu peux chercher sur Google des exemples de zones DNS pour ton serveur (Bind9, MaraDNS, ...).
Pour les VirtualHost, tu peux créer un fichier pour chaque site dans /etc/apache2/sites-availables.
Par exemple :
Ton ordinateur ne fait pas ce que tu veux ... mais ce que tu lui dis de faire.
Désolé, je n'ai pas de lien plus simple.
Tu peux chercher sur Google des exemples de zones DNS pour ton serveur (Bind9, MaraDNS, ...).
Pour les VirtualHost, tu peux créer un fichier pour chaque site dans /etc/apache2/sites-availables.
Par exemple :
sudo nano /etc/apache2/sites-availables/example.comCe fichier devra contenir au minimum ceci :
<VirtualHost *:80> ServerName example.com DocumentRoot /var/www/example.com </VirtualHost>Il faut ensuite l'activer et recharger la conf. d'Apache :
sudo a2ensite example.com sudo /etc/init.d/apache2 reload
Ton ordinateur ne fait pas ce que tu veux ... mais ce que tu lui dis de faire.